CVE-2011-1939: SQL injection vulnerability in Zend Framework 1.10.x before 1.10.9 and 1.11.x before 1.11.6 when using non-...

SQL injection vulnerability in Zend Framework 1.10.x before 1.10.9 and 1.11.x before 1.11.6 when using non-ASCII-compatible encodings in conjunction PDO_MySql in PHP before 5.3.6.

This CVE is a SQL injection risk in legacy Zend Framework applications when specific old Zend and PHP versions use PDO_MySql with non-ASCII-compatible encodings. If exposed, attackers may be able to manipulate database queries. The sources do not provide CVSS scoring or evidence of active exploitation. Exposure is most likely in old PHP applications still running Zend Framework 1.x with MySQL via PDO_MySql and legacy/non-ASCII-compatible character encodings. Modern maintained PHP stacks are unlikely to match this exact condition. Treat as a legacy exposure cleanup item with potentially serious data impact. Escalate priority if any internet-facing or sensitive-data application still matches the affected Zend, PHP, PDO_MySql, and encoding conditions. Mitigation focus: Upgrade Zend Framework to 1.10.9, 1.11.6, or a later supported release.; Upgrade PHP to 5.3.6 or later, preferably a currently supported version.; Review vendor and distribution advisories for backported package fixes..
